Kayla Joy from (South Portland, ME)

View Full Report

Current Address:

106 Wermuth Road,
South Portland, ME 04106

Kayla Joy Q&A

Frequently asked questions for Kayla Joy

Is there a phone number listed for Kayla Joy?

Our database has no record of Kayla Joy's phone number.

What is Kayla Joy's current address?

Kayla Joy's current address is 106 Wermuth Road, South Portland, ME 04106.

Is there an email address for Kayla Joy?

We don't have any record of Kayla's email address.

How old is Kayla Joy?

Kayla Joy's age is not known.

Does Kayla Joy have any relatives?

Kayla Joy is related to Terry Johnson, Olivia Joy and Brian Joy.

What is Kayla Joy's relationship status?

Our records show a 47% chance of Kayla Joy being married or in a relationship.

How much money does Kayla Joy make?

Our records show that Kayla Joy may make between $88K and $98K.

Looking for someone else?

Search yourself, a friend, relative, neighbor, or a date.

Search Now